UnTrue: The Underdogs is a hilarious new (un)true crime fiction podcast series that’s both a fun mystery for kids AND a ‘true crime’ comedy for grown-ups!

The first paaaawzling mystery ‘The Underdogs - Catch a Cat Burglar' launches OCTOBER 25 (with a gripping new episode every Wednesday).
